YH05 PVJ is a 2005 Renault Kangoo in Grey with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.6%.
Across all 2005 Renault Kangoo models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.0% with a typical mileage of 78,540 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Kangoo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 86,705 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YH05 PVJ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Kangoo typ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 21 years old, this Renault Kangoo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
